Practical Embroidery Notes You’ll Want Before Stitching

Because this is a graphics-based pattern, not a pre-digitized machine embroidery file, your workflow starts with thoughtful adaptation. If you’re using it for machine embroidery, you’ll need to digitize it—or work with a trusted digitizer—to ensure clean stitch density, proper underlay, and smooth transitions across curves and angles. Hand embroiderers will appreciate the clear vector lines for tracing onto fabric, especially on textured towels or loosely woven blankets where precision matters.

Here’s what I always test first: small interior shapes (like center floral dots or fine geometric lines) on your target fabric. On stretchy baby knits or thick fleece blankets, those details can blur without proper stabilizer support. Use tear-away for stable cottons, cut-away for knits, and consider topping for dark fabrics to prevent thread snagging. Always run a test stitch-out—check how thread colors interact with your base fabric, confirm hoop size fits the full repeat comfortably, and verify that dense areas don’t cause puckering or stiffness in the finished product.
